Unveiling the Essence of’Atithi Devo Bhava’

Central to the ethos of hospitality in Hindi culture is the revered Sanskrit phrase, ‘Atithi Devo Bhava’, translating to ‘The guest is God.’ This profound sentiment underlines the belief that guests are to be treated with the utmost reverence and warmth, akin to the treatment of deities. It’s a cultural cornerstone that shapes interactions, making hospitality a deeply spiritual practice.

Namaste: More Than Just a Greeting

The traditional Indian greeting, Namaste, goes beyond a mere salutation; it’s a gesture that signifies respect and equality. Folding one’s hands and bowing slightly not only acknowledges the presence of the guest but also recognizes the divine spark within each individual. Understanding the nuances of Namaste unveils the layers of hospitality deeply ingrained in Hindi culture.

Culinary Extravaganza: Mehman Nawazi

Hospitality in Hindi culture finds one of its most vivid expressions in the realm of food – ‘Mehman Nawazi,’ the art of hosting guests with sumptuous meals. From aromatic spices to rich textures, every dish is a testament to the host’s dedication to ensuring the guest’s satisfaction. It’s a gastronomic journey that transcends taste buds, offering a glimpse into the heart of Hindi hospitality.

Celebrating Festivals: A Hospitality Spectacle

Festivals in Hindi culture are not just occasions for personal joy; they are communal celebrations where the spirit of hospitality shines brightly. Whether it’s Diwali, Holi, or any other festivity, the atmosphere is infused with a sense of inclusivity, where neighbors become extended family, and every doorstep welcomes with open arms.
